On-Site Inspection and Moisture Detection

Our technicians use advanced tools, including moisture meters and thermal imaging cameras, to detect water hidden behind walls, under floors, and in ceilings. This allows us to map out the full extent of the water intrusion, even if it’s not immediately visible. It’s about finding all affected materials, not just the obvious ones.

Source Identification and Water Type Classification

Pinpointing the exact source of the water leak is vital for preventing recurrence. We also classify the type of water (clean, gray, or black water) as this determines the necessary cleanup procedures and potential health risks. This classification is a key part of the report.

Warning Signs You Need a Water Damage Assessment

Catching water damage early can make a huge difference in the cost and complexity of repairs. Ignoring subtle signs often leads to more extensive problems down the line, including mold growth and structural compromise. Being aware of these indicators can prompt you to call for a professional assessment before minor issues become major headaches. You’ll be glad you took proactive steps.

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

A persistent, damp, or musty smell, especially in basements or crawl spaces, is a strong indicator of hidden moisture. This smell often signals mold growth, which thrives in damp environments. Addressing this early is crucial for your indoor air quality.

Visible Water Stains or Discoloration

Water stains on ceilings, walls, or floors are obvious signs that water has been present. These marks indicate that the material has absorbed moisture and could be weakening or developing mold. It’s a clear signal to investigate the source of the leak.

Peeling or Bubbling Paint and Wallpaper

When paint or wallpaper starts to peel, bubble, or warp, it’s often due to moisture behind the surface. The adhesive is failing, and the drywall or plaster underneath may be saturated. This is a sign of water intrusion.

Warped or Sagging Floors and Ceilings

Structural materials like wood and drywall can warp, buckle, or sag when they absorb excessive water. This is a serious indicator that the damage may be compromising the integrity of your home’s structure. You need to assess the structural impact.

Increased Humidity Levels

A sudden or noticeable increase in the humidity within your home, even when the weather is dry, can point to an active water leak. High humidity creates a breeding ground for mold and mildew. Monitoring your home’s environment is important.

Sounds of Dripping or Running Water

If you hear sounds of dripping or running water when no plumbing fixtures are in use, it means there’s likely a leak somewhere within your walls or pipes. This sound can be subtle but is a definite warning sign. Don’t ignore these audible clues.

What kind of equipment do you use for water damage assessment?

Our technicians use a variety of advanced tools, including non-penetrating and penetrating moisture meters to measure moisture content in different materials, infrared thermal imaging cameras to detect temperature differences caused by hidden moisture, and sometimes borescopes for visual inspection inside walls. We also use hygrometers to measure ambient humidity. This specialized equipment ensures we can find hidden water sources accurately.

Are there health risks associated with water damage that an assessment can identify?

Yes, absolutely. Water damage can lead to mold and mildew growth, which release spores into the air that can cause respiratory problems, allergic reactions, and other health issues. If the water is contaminated (like from sewage backup), it poses even greater risks. A thorough assessment helps identify these hazards early, allowing for proper remediation and protecting your family’s health. We’re trained to spot these potential health dangers.
